Abstract
Molecular and structural characteristics of 2- and 4-vinylpyridine pol ymers prepared with tris(pi-allyl)chromium in THF at 65-degrees-C are compared. The parameters of these polymers indicate that the polymeriz ation processes are characterized by various reactions which give rise to the branched macromolecules having multimodal molecular mass distr ibution. In the case of poly(2-vinylpyridine) these peculiarities are revealed to a greater extent. The same reactions lead to the formation of multisite living chains which initiate polymerization of acrylonit rile to form branched hybrid polymers.
